Vertical loading is caused by which of the following?

Explanation:
Vertical loading refers to forces acting downward along the structure due to gravity and accumulated mass. The weight of attachments adds direct downward force on the support. Ice coating increases the overall downward load by adding mass to the conductors and hardware. The weight of the guys themselves contributes to the vertical force transmitted to the structure. In contrast, wind acts laterally, temperature mainly changes tension and length (not a direct vertical load), and soil moisture affects the foundation conditions rather than adding downward load on the structure. So the combination of attachments, ice, and guy weights best represents vertical loading.
